Subject: [U-Boot] NAND write issue is DM355
Date: Fri, 21 May 2010 17:10:41 +0530	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<4BF67139.7050107@e-consystems.com> (raw)

Hi all,

I am porting u-boot to TI DM355 based board.

When I write to nand using nand write command upto offset of 0x60000 it 
is working fine. but If I write above 0x70000 it is writing to 0x0 
address. Can some one give me suggestion how to correct this issue.

NAND size 64M
